An extraction method that uses an ultrasonic probe has been developed [97]. The sugar is mixed with water and is ultrasonicated for a period of time to ensure thorough solution. Then the pH is adjusted to 9, and aqueous sodium diethyl dithiocarbamate is added. Then the solution is extracted twice with chloroform. The extract is evaporated and the residue taken up in dilute acid for analysis by AAS. [Pg.245]

Tellurium Tetrakis[bis(2-hydroxyethyl)dithlocarbamate]s 10 ml (0.1 mmol) of a freshly prepared 0.01 molar solution of bis[2-hydroxyethyl]dithiocarbamic acid in methanol are mixed with 10 ml of a 0.5 molar aqueous solution of sodium hydroxide containing 1.6 mg (0.01 mmol) of tellurium dioxide at 10°. 20 m/ of 1.0 molar aqueous acetic acid is added, the crystals that form within a few minutes are collected, washed repeatedly with cold diethyl ether, and recrystallized from acetone at 10-30°. [Pg.108]

Diethyl dithiocarbamate extracts lead from slightly acidic media, from neutral media containing citrate, and from alkaline media containing cyanide and tartrate. When extracting from acid solutions the use of dibenzyl dithiocarbamate is advisable [2]. [Pg.238]

The 1,2,5-thiadiazine ring system was first prepared by oxidative cyclization of a zwitterionic N-alkyl-V-(/3-alkylaminoethyl)dithiocarbamic acid (46) <49JOC946,50USP2514200, 51USP2537633>. These inner salts, which are formed by the action of carbon disulfide on bis-l,2-alkylaminoethanes, on oxidation with iodine in aqueous sodium hydroxide furnish the 2,5-dialkyl-3,4-dihydro-2//-l,2,5-thiadiazine-6(5//)-thiones (47) in ca. 70% yield (Equation (5)). With bulky substituents (e.g., R = cyclohexyl or isopropyl) yields are good (70%), whereas the diethyl compound (48 R = Et) (see Section 6.15.4.1) is obtained in an unspecified low yield. [Pg.687]
